Output 8578875c2eaebb7bf0c2392c775bd5af3c3f4e692b688f25d1722b57dad8a08d:13

value
129701
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d27edb951c214baaa17dc8eaac955e5e5650ae39 OP_EQUAL
address
3Lt1o4MnERWZxCFjFXTQcuxeEpxNZGstGi
transaction
8578875c2eaebb7bf0c2392c775bd5af3c3f4e692b688f25d1722b57dad8a08d
spent
true